About This Color
PANTONE 66-1-2 CP is a moderately saturated blue with medium tonality. Its HEX value is #658EC1, placing it in the blue region of the color spectrum with a hue angle of 213°.
This mid-range tone offers excellent versatility, working in both digital interfaces and print applications. It provides strong visual impact while maintaining readability when paired with light or dark text.
